加入收藏 | 设为首页 | 会员中心 | 我要投稿 52站长网 (https://www.52zhanzhang.com.cn/)- 存储容灾、云专线、负载均衡、云连接、微服务引擎!
当前位置: 首页 > 云计算 > 正文

云原生智能弹性扩容实战

发布时间:2025-12-02 08:05:51 所属栏目:云计算 来源:DaWei
导读:  在云原生环境下,弹性扩容已成为保障系统高可用和性能的关键能力。作为Java微服务架构师,我们需要深入理解云原生平台提供的自动扩缩容机制,并结合实际业务场景进行合理配置。  云原生智能弹性扩容的核心在于

  在云原生环境下,弹性扩容已成为保障系统高可用和性能的关键能力。作为Java微服务架构师,我们需要深入理解云原生平台提供的自动扩缩容机制,并结合实际业务场景进行合理配置。


  云原生智能弹性扩容的核心在于指标驱动的自动化决策。通过监控CPU、内存、请求延迟等关键指标,结合预设的阈值规则,系统能够动态调整实例数量,避免资源浪费或服务过载。


  在实践中,我们常使用Kubernetes的Horizontal Pod Autoscaler(HPA)和Vertical Pod Autoscaler(VPA)来实现弹性。HPA根据Pod级别的指标进行扩展,而VPA则关注单个Pod的资源分配,两者结合可形成更精细的弹性策略。


  为了提升扩容的准确性,建议引入自定义指标支持。例如,基于业务特定的队列长度或事务处理速率,可以构建更贴合实际需求的扩缩容规则,避免因标准指标不敏感而导致的误判。


  弹性扩容需要与服务发现、负载均衡和熔断降级机制紧密配合。当新实例加入时,确保其能快速被注册并纳入流量调度,同时在扩容失败时具备回滚和降级能力,以维持系统的稳定性。


  测试是验证弹性方案有效性的重要环节。通过压测工具模拟突发流量,观察扩容响应速度和系统表现,可以帮助我们优化配置参数,提升整体弹性效率。


2025流程图AI绘制,仅供参考

  持续监控和迭代优化是云原生弹性扩容的长期策略。随着业务发展和技术演进,原有的扩容策略可能不再适用,定期评估和调整是保障系统健康运行的必要步骤。

(编辑:52站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章